<d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><small id="yhprb"></small><dfn id="yhprb"></dfn><small id="yhprb"><delect id="yhprb"></delect></small><small id="yhprb"></small><small id="yhprb"></small> <del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"></dfn><dfn id="yhprb"></dfn><s id="yhprb"><noframes id="yhprb"><small id="yhprb"><dfn id="yhprb"></dfn></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><small id="yhprb"></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n> <small id="yhprb"></small><del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n>

新聞中心

EEPW首頁(yè) > 嵌入式系統 > 設計應用 > 詳解嵌入式開(kāi)發(fā)中DSP與FPGA的關(guān)系

詳解嵌入式開(kāi)發(fā)中DSP與FPGA的關(guān)系

作者: 時(shí)間:2018-08-03 來(lái)源:網(wǎng)絡(luò ) 收藏

常所說(shuō)的單片機側重于控制,不支持信號處理,屬于低端嵌入式處理器,arm可以看做是低端單片機升級版,支持操作系統管理,更多接口如網(wǎng)卡,處理能力更強;fpga是可編程邏輯器件,側重時(shí)序,可構建從小型到大型的幾乎所有數字電路系統,dsp主要完成復雜的數字信號處理,如fft,通常一個(gè)復雜系統可以由單片機、arm、fpga、dsp中的一種或幾種構成,各有優(yōu)勢和不足。

本文引用地址:http://dyxdggzs.com/article/201808/385344.htm

dsp通常用于運算密集型,fpga用于控制密集型,許多人都用dsp高算法,用fpga 作外圍控制電路。

去年xilinx在北京介紹融合的時(shí)候,大有席卷市場(chǎng)之勢。但后來(lái)在實(shí)際中發(fā)現其阻力也是不小的,關(guān)鍵是很難搭配的比重。我們知道FPGA擅長(cháng)各種控制(也包括適時(shí)性非常高的信號處理如移動(dòng)通信中基帶濾波,該濾波用C5000,C6000很難勝任,除非多芯片并行),DSP擅長(cháng)各種信號處理運算,但在一個(gè)系統中究竟有多大的控制電路,有多少密集運算?變數是很大的,我們不可能用一個(gè)芯片解決這個(gè)問(wèn)題。對于運算密集性系統,我們如果使用這種芯片的話(huà)很有可能還要其他DSP,那么我們需要了解多種DSP編程和接口設計,這是否與我們的初衷背道而馳呢?

上面都是一些基本概念的介紹,下面我就來(lái)通俗介紹一下,在DSP里,你是一個(gè)軟件設計者,硬件已經(jīng)完全固化,你所要做的,就是在這個(gè)固定的硬件平臺實(shí)現其功能的最優(yōu)化,一般TI的DSP涉及最多的是一些基本的BIOS操作系統之間的任務(wù)調度,以及算法改進(jìn)與優(yōu)化等待, DSP的關(guān)鍵優(yōu)勢包括其對于新型及復雜算法時(shí)的更短的開(kāi)發(fā)時(shí)間,以及能夠運行多種算法的靈活性。

而對于FPGA來(lái)說(shuō),你是一個(gè)硬件設計者,FPGA就是一張白紙,上面寫(xiě)什么,畫(huà)什么都取決于你。同樣一片FPGA,菜鳥(niǎo)和高手實(shí)現的功能會(huì )是天壤之別,FPGA的最大優(yōu)勢在于硬件實(shí)現已及通過(guò)并行處理實(shí)現的效率增益。使用FPGA,您大多的時(shí)間并非進(jìn)行算法設計與優(yōu)化,而是邏輯設計與時(shí)序約束等等。

FPGA與DSP關(guān)系:

1、 DSP側重于核心算法處理,FPGA側重于外圍控制處理。

2、 DSP內是用C語(yǔ)言編寫(xiě),語(yǔ)言執行是串行處理,效率比較低。

FPGA側重于并行處理,效率較高;還有交合邏輯(外圍接口、通訊等);

FPGA發(fā)展領(lǐng)域:

使用領(lǐng)域:電子設計、通訊、汽車(chē)、軍工

不適合:消費類(lèi)產(chǎn)品(手機)—FPGA功耗高;

FPGA技術(shù)難點(diǎn):

1、 需要專(zhuān)門(mén)的硬件語(yǔ)言來(lái)開(kāi)發(fā)

2、 FPGA靈活性比較高,設計是由工程師來(lái)決定,需要測試驗證

主圖:




關(guān)鍵詞: 嵌入式開(kāi)發(fā) FPGA DSP

評論


相關(guān)推薦

技術(shù)專(zhuān)區

關(guān)閉
国产精品自在自线亚洲|国产精品无圣光一区二区|国产日产欧洲无码视频|久久久一本精品99久久K精品66|欧美人与动牲交片免费播放
<d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><small id="yhprb"></small><dfn id="yhprb"></dfn><small id="yhprb"><delect id="yhprb"></delect></small><small id="yhprb"></small><small id="yhprb"></small> <del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"></dfn><dfn id="yhprb"></dfn><s id="yhprb"><noframes id="yhprb"><small id="yhprb"><dfn id="yhprb"></dfn></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><small id="yhprb"></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n> <small id="yhprb"></small><del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n>